About this audiobook

The New York Times bestselling author combines medical sciences and action-packed suspense in this stunningly original thriller

What if the military's foot soldiers were not our sons and daughters, but genetically engineered animals programmed to kill, with superhuman strength and speed and just enough intelligence to follow orders blindly? This is exactly the weapon that a top-secret government agency is developing in the desert.

Attorney Herman Strockmire, a rumpled man with a very big but defective heart, is a champion of lost legal causes who becomes involved when his employee is literally torn limb from limb by one of the creatures. At great personal risk, Herman, his beautiful daughter and law partner, Susan, and ex-LAPD detective Jack Wirta, plunge headlong into harm's way, finding themselves in a nightmare beyond anyone's wildest imagination.

Author

Stephen J. Cannell

Stephen J. Cannell (1941-2010) was the author of the bestselling Shane Scully books, including The Prostitute's Ball, The Pallbearers, and Three Shirt Deal. He was also an Emmy Award winning television writer and producer, and in his thirty-five-year-career, he created or co-created more than forty TV series. Among his hits were The Rockford Files, Silk Stalkings, The A-Team, 21 Jump Street, Hunter, Renegade, Wiseguy, and The Commish. He received numerous awards, including the Saturn Award - Life Career Award (2004), The Marlow Lifetime Achievement Award from Mystery Writers of America (2005), and the WGA Paddy Chayefsky Laurel Award for Television Writing Achievement (2006). Having overcome severe dyslexia, Cannell was an avid spokesperson on the condition and an advocate for children and adults with learning disabilities. He was a third-generation Californian and resided in the Pasadena area with his wife, Marcia, and their children.
